Standard Tire Sizes for Popular BMW Motorcycle Models

Many BMW motorcycle models adhere to specific tire size standards designed to optimize performance and safety. For example, the BMW R1200GS typically uses a front tire size of 110/80 R19 and a rear tire of 150/70 R17. These sizes are selected to provide a balance between grip, stability, and ride comfort suitable for adventure touring. Meanwhile, the BMW S1000RR commonly employs 120/70 ZR17 for the front and 190/55 ZR17 for the rear, reflecting its high-performance design and need for precise traction. Other models, such as the BMW F900R, are often fitted with 120/70 ZR17 front tires and 180/55 ZR17 rear tires, which support agile handling and reliable grip. Recognizing these standard tire sizes helps ensure compatibility when selecting replacements or upgrades, maintaining optimal vehicle performance.

Interpreting Tire Size Codes (e.g., 120/70 ZR17)

Tire size codes such as 120/70 ZR17 provide critical information about a BMW motorcycle tire’s dimensions and capabilities. These codes are standardized and help ensure proper selection and compatibility for optimal safety and performance.

The first number, 120, indicates the tire’s section width in millimeters, which impacts grip and stability. The second number, 70, represents the aspect ratio, or the tire’s height as a percentage of its width. This influences handling and ride comfort.

The sidewall markings also include the speed rating, exemplified by ZR, which signifies the maximum speed capability of the tire. The letter "Z" generally indicates a high-speed rating, while "R" shows radial construction, common in motorcycle tires for durability and flexibility.

Finally, the last number, 17, denotes the rim diameter in inches. Ensuring the tire’s diameter matches the wheel rim is vital, especially when replacing or upgrading BMW motorcycle tires to maintain proper fit and safety standards.

Load Index and Speed Rating Explained

Load index and speed rating are critical components of BMW motorcycle tire specifications, indicating the load-carrying capacity and maximum permissible speed of the tire. The load index is a numerical code that correlates to a specific weight the tire can support safely. For example, a load index of 71 corresponds to a load capacity of approximately 761 pounds (345 kg). It is vital to select tires with a load index compatible with the motorcycle’s weight requirements to ensure safety and optimal performance.

The speed rating, typically represented by a letter such as "Z" or "ZR" in tire markings, indicates the maximum speed the tire can sustain under optimal conditions. Each letter corresponds to a designated speed range; for instance, "Z" signifies a maximum speed exceeding 149 mph (240 km/h). Choosing the correct speed rating ensures that the tire can handle high-speed riding safely, especially on sport-oriented BMW motorcycles.

Both the load index and speed rating should align with the manufacturer’s specifications found in the owner’s manual or on the motorcycle’s data plate. Using tires with mismatched ratings can compromise handling, safety, and tire longevity. Understanding these markings helps riders select appropriate tires that meet their motorcycle’s performance requirements and driving conditions.

Additional Markings for Mileage and Traction

Additional markings on BMW motorcycle tires convey important information regarding mileage potential and traction capabilities. These markings help riders select tires suited to their riding conditions and desired performance levels. Recognizing these markings ensures optimal safety and longevity of the tires.

Typically, tires feature symbols, abbreviations, or codes indicating their traction and durability properties. For example, a tire might display a treadwear rating or traction grade, which inform about the expected lifespan and grip under various conditions. These markings are based on standardized testing and industry standards.

Key markings for mileage and traction include:

  • Traction grades such as "AA," "A," "B," or "C," indicating wet grip performance.
  • Treadwear ratings, often represented numerically like "300" or "500," estimating the tire’s lifespan.
  • Temperature grades showing heat resistance during operation, such as "A," "B," or "C."
  • Special symbols or abbreviations, such as "M+S" for mud and snow, indicating suitability for certain terrains.

Understanding these additional markings allows BMW motorcycle owners to make informed choices, ensuring the right tire specifications for their riding environment and extending tire life while maintaining safety.

Special Tread and Composition Features

The tread pattern and rubber composition significantly influence a BMW motorcycle tire’s performance and safety. High-performance tires often feature specialized tread designs that enhance grip, reduce water hydroplaning, and improve handling in various conditions. For example, sport-oriented tires may have minimal patterns for maximum contact patch, while touring tires feature deeper grooves for better water evacuation.

The tire’s rubber compound also plays a crucial role. Softer compounds provide enhanced traction on dry surfaces but tend to wear faster, whereas harder compounds offer durability and longevity, especially suitable for touring or commuting models. Manufacturers often use advanced synthetic rubbers combined with silica or carbon black fillers to optimize grip, wear resistance, and temperature stability.
